Hades

The Grey Gloom of Hades is a bleak waste, devoid of sun, sky, or season. It saps all liveliness and vibrance from creatures who venture within.

Geography

The River Styx flows through Hades, idling despondently through its grey and rocky plains. The realm manifests curious natural portals above these plains, gates to various points in Gehenna and Carceri which resemble huge metal coins spinning in the air.   These portals are often defended by iron fortresses that cling to their edges, though guardians who can handle the inertia are hard to come by.   Beyond these flats, the rocky terrain occasionally gives way to hills not high enough to be termed 'mountains,' more like lopsided piles of rocky stone. In one of the valley between such ridges, Ygdrassil has its roots.

Localized Phenomena

The gloom of Hades saps the vibrance and vivacity of all that enter it. Beyond the blood frenzy its fiendish inhabitants experience by inflicting pain and violence, all passion and emotion is sapped to antipathy by the Realm.   Colours also fade to shades of grey over time here, and neither bright light nor deep shadows can exist, with all lightforms being diffuse and dim.   Perhaps due to its proximity with the Realm of Earth, the north and central reaches of Hades do support plant life. Granted, these plants are cutting sawgrass, Razorvine, and scrubby, twisted stands of poplars, black willows, and black spruce. Various forms of thistle and sticking nettle can also be found across this realm.

Climate

Hades' realm magic precludes sight of the sun, moon, or any other celestial body, leading to an endless gloom of dusk that has the appearance of being constantly overcast. Occasionally, dreary fogs and mists descend across the plain, but these are the most dramatic of its weather events.

Fauna & Flora

In terms of creatures one might encounter, it is critical for visitors to remember that Hades is a front of the The Blood War. As the birthplace and headquarters of Yugoloths, securing Hades for Baator would bend the neutral daemons permenantly to the Hell's service, granting devil forces an asset while denying one to the Abyss. The Abyss, being chaotic entropy, has no such tactical stake in the plane, save that it is a neighbour, and has life and structure to wreak havoc upon. Regardless, it stands that various forms of Demon and Devil are the single most populous creatures on the plane.   Hades is also the native plane of all Yugoloths, and these fiends are bound to it, reappearing there if killed elsewhere. The only other creature native to this gloomy plane of ashen barrens is the repugnant Soul Larva. Formed by the influence of Hades' exhausting and vile Realm Magic, these wormlike creatures are abundant as maggots in a midden-heap, and are often fed upon by more powerful creatures.   Other inhabitants include Achaierai, who are native to Acheron but who find favourable hunting on the barrens, and Rust Dragons. Night Hags are also common here, as the creators and arbiters of Yugoloth existence.
